When it comes to riding electric scooters in the united kingdom, it’s essential to understand the possible consequences of breaking the law. Riding an electric scooter on public roads, pavements, or cycle lanes is currently illegal and can result in fines of approximately £300 and six factors on your driving licence.

The answer is, it relies upon, electric scooters are legal to be used on roads in the UK as long as they meet specific demands. However, they are currently illegal being ridden on pavements. Considering the fact that July 2020, e-scooters have been allowed to operate on public roads but only in sure designated demo areas and with rented e-scooters from authorised vendors.

As of 2023, electric scooters will not be however legal for private use on public roads in Britain. However, the government is conducting trials in many regions to gather insights on their probable integration as being a mode of transportation and allow rental electric scooters furnished by licenced operators to become used legally electric scooters for adults 300 lbs on designated routes and cycle lanes.
